Description

A mimeographed sheet with a story about the Safi Party that Sergeant John L. Slaughter of the Third Battalion, 47th Infantry, 9th Infantry Division, initiated for survivors of the landing at Safi, Morocco, in November 1942, held in June 1945. On the other side of the sheet there is information on a G.I. show by the First Battalion, and other news. Photographs of the venue can be viewed. Slaughter notes on the verso of one photograph that he had the names of all the battles fought painted on the walls.
